Discovering the Ancient Temples of Luang Prabang
Luang Prabang is a city steeped in history and culture, and one of the best ways to experience this is by visiting its ancient temples. Here are some cool things to do in Luang Prabang that will take you on a journey through the city’s rich past.
Visit Wat Xieng Thong
One of the most impressive temples in Luang Prabang is Wat Xieng Thong. This temple dates back to the 16th century and is known for its intricate carvings and stunning architecture. Take a stroll through the temple grounds and marvel at the intricate details of the buildings and statues.
Explore Wat Mai Suwannaphumaham
Another must-visit temple in Luang Prabang is Wat Mai Suwannaphumaham. This temple is known for its beautiful golden facade and intricate carvings. Take a moment to appreciate the stunning architecture and learn about the history of the temple.
Climb Mount Phousi
For a panoramic view of Luang Prabang and its ancient temples, climb Mount Phousi. This hill is located in the heart of the city and offers bre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ape. It’s a great way to get a sense of the city’s layout and see all the cool things to do in Luang Prabang.
Attend the Alms Giving Ceremony
One of the most unique experiences in Luang Prabang is attending the Alms Giving Ceremony. This daily ritual involves locals giving food to Buddhist monks as they walk through the streets. It’s a great way to learn about the local culture and witness a centuries-old tradition.

Cruising Down the Mekong River: A Must-Do Experience
If you’re looking for cool things to do in Luang Prabang, cruising down the Mekong River should be at the top of your list. This is an experience that you simply can’t miss.
The Mekong River is the lifeblood of Laos, and cruising down it is a great way to see the country from a different perspective. You’ll get to see the lush greenery, the towering mountains, and the traditional villages that line the riverbanks.
One of the best ways to experience the Mekong River is by taking a slow boat from Luang Prabang to the small town of Pakbeng. This journey takes around 7 hours, but it’s worth it for the stunning scenery you’ll see along the way.
As you cruise down the river, you’ll pass by local fishermen casting their nets, children playing in the water, and water buffalo grazing on the riverbanks. You’ll also get to see the Pak Ou Caves, which are filled with thousands of Buddha statues.
Once you arrive in Pakbeng, you can spend the night in one of the town’s guesthouses or hotels. The next day, you can continue your journey down the Mekong River to the border town of Huay Xai, where you can cross into Thailand.

Savoring the Flavors: A Guide to Luang Prabang’s Street Food Scene
If you’re looking for cool things to do in Luang Prabang, exploring the street food scene is a must. The city is known for its delicious and affordable street food, which offers a unique culinary experience. Here’s a guide to some of the best street food in Luang Prabang:
1. Khao Soi
Khao Soi is a popular street food dish in Luang Prabang. It’s a spicy and flavorful soup made with coconut milk, chicken, and noodles. You can find it at many street food stalls around the city.
2. Sai Oua
Sai Oua is a type of sausage that’s made with pork, lemongrass, and other herbs and spices. It’s a popular street food snack in Luang Prabang and is often served with sticky rice.
3. Khao Jee
Khao Jee is a type of sandwich that’s made with baguette, pâté, and vegetables. It’s a popular street food item in Luang Prabang and is often served with a spicy dipping sauce.
4. Mekong River Fish
If you’re a seafood lover, you’ll want to try the Mekong River fish in Luang Prabang. It’s a local delicacy that’s often grilled and served with a spicy dipping sauce.
5. Sticky Rice
Sticky rice is a staple food in Laos and is often served with many street food dishes. It’s a type of glutinous rice that’s steamed and served in small baskets.

Chasing Waterfalls: Exploring Luang Prabang’s Natural Wonders
If you’re looking for cool things to do in Luang Prabang, exploring the natural wonders of the area is a must. One of the best ways to do this is by chasing waterfalls. Luang Prabang is home to some of the most beautiful waterfalls in Southeast Asia, and they’re just waiting to be discovered.
Kuang Si Waterfall
Kuang Si Waterfall is one of the most popular waterfalls in Luang Prabang, and for good reason. The waterfall is a stunning turquoise color and cascades down several tiers, creating a series of pools that are perfect for swimming. The water is cool and refreshing, making it the perfect place to escape the heat of the day.
Tad Sae Waterfall
Tad Sae Waterfall is another must-visit waterfall in Luang Prabang. This waterfall is a bit more secluded than Kuang Si, which makes it a great option if you’re looking for a quieter and more peaceful experience. The waterfall is surrounded by lush jungle, and there are plenty of hiking trails in the area if you want to explore further.

Nightlife in Luang Prabang: From Night Markets to Riverside Bars
If you’re looking for cool things to do in Luang Prabang after the sun sets, you won’t be disappointed. The city may be known for its serene temples and stunning natural beauty, but it also has a vibrant nightlife scene that’s worth exploring. Here are some of the best places to check out:
Night Markets
The night markets in Luang Prabang are a must-visit for anyone looking for a unique shopping experience. The markets are open every night and offer a wide range of goods, from handmade crafts and clothing to delicious street food. The most popular night market is located in the center of town, near the Royal Palace Museum. It’s a great place to pick up souvenirs and gifts for friends and family back home.
Riverside Bars
If you’re in the mood for a drink or two, head to one of the many riverside bars in Luang Prabang. These bars offer stunning views of the Mekong River and are the perfect place to relax and unwind after a long day of sightseeing. Some of the most popular riverside bars include Utopia, which has a laid-back vibe and serves up delicious cocktails, and Hive Bar, which is known for its live music and friendly atmosphere.
Bowling Alley
For a unique night out, head to the bowling alley in Luang Prabang. Located near the night market, the bowling alley is a popular spot for locals and tourists alike. It’s a great place to meet new people and have some fun while enjoying a few drinks. The bowling alley also has a restaurant that serves up tasty Lao and Western dishes.
